Eclipse 扁平化滚动条、背景色美化

Idea用不习惯,还是比较喜欢Eclipse,但Eclipse确实丑,那就稍微美化一下它吧。

先上效果图

然后主要是几个插件的使用。

1、Jeeeyul's Eclipse Themes(从Marketplace安装)

这个插件是最重要的,它可以自定义很多地方的设置,最最重要的是可以支持自定义css来更改一些样式,底部提供个人的配置文件做参考。

这里的自定义css里的 flat-scroll-bar: true 就是启用了扁平化滚动条,当然,这个滚动条不是本来就有的,是需要第二个插件来提供的。

 2、Clean Sheet

Marketplace安装的稳定版有点bug,滚动到编辑器底部时有一部分显示不全,但是开发版解决了这个bug,所以在Eclipse的Help》Install New Software 通过开发版网址来安装。

地址:http://fappel.github.io/xiliary/development

官网:http://fappel.github.io/xiliary/clean-sheet.html

设置选项

 两个插件安装完成后,设置主题

然后在 Jeeeyul's Themes 的custom css里如上面的截图配置好后,就能启用扁平化滚动条和豆沙绿背景色。

关于Custom Css里能写哪些样式,如何获取css类名和id,可以通过另一个插件来查看。

e4 spies(从Marketplace安装)

安装完成后菜单中启动。

 启动后有红色框框可以看到当前选中的区域以及对应的css类名和id以及类型

解决从Eclipse的2020的06版本(左右吧,忘了)开始,主编辑区域的类StyledText 更改部分代码导致新打开一个文件时,编辑框是灰色的,重新点击才会变回豆沙绿的问题。

就像上图这样,很不爽。本质上是因为Clean Sheet没有适配Eclipse的StyledText导致的,因为Clean Sheet是在StyledText上套了一层StyledTextAdapter。

org.eclipse.swt.custom.StyledText的代码在 org.eclipse.swt.win32.win32.x86_64_x.xxx.x.xxxxxx.jar 这个包里。

现在解决方案就是,通过JavaAgent更改StyledText类里的setBackground方法的代码。

打包后的jar在底部提供,使用的话,在Eclipse安装目录下的eclipse.ini中,加上以下内容:

-javaagent:java-agent-eclipse-background-color.jar=c7edcc

其中c7edcc是rgb颜色199 237 204的16进制代码,=c7edcc可以不写,默认就是这个。

填错会导致eclipse启动不了,直接闪退。

转载请说明哦。

配置文件链接:eclipse通过​JeeeyulsEclipseThemes​自定义样式的配置文件-其它文档类资源-CSDN下载

Jar包链接:eclipse修改背景色的jar-Java文档类资源-CSDN下载

  • 0
    点赞
  • 2
    收藏
    觉得还不错? 一键收藏
  • 0
    评论
评论
添加红包

请填写红包祝福语或标题

红包个数最小为10个

红包金额最低5元

当前余额3.43前往充值 >
需支付:10.00
成就一亿技术人!
领取后你会自动成为博主和红包主的粉丝 规则
hope_wisdom
发出的红包
实付
使用余额支付
点击重新获取
扫码支付
钱包余额 0

抵扣说明:

1.余额是钱包充值的虚拟货币,按照1:1的比例进行支付金额的抵扣。
2.余额无法直接购买下载,可以购买VIP、付费专栏及课程。

余额充值